Transaction 81702a1dea962eb1504e74f9321b860010a91beccb407459ff2851c0f33fb5bf
1 Input
1 Output
-
81702a1dea962eb1504e74f9321b860010a91beccb407459ff2851c0f33fb5bf:0
- value
- 148308
- script pubkey
- OP_0 OP_PUSHBYTES_20 c9e4d112aa2a23279eaae4ddb6309d894fab0134
- address
- bc1qe8jdzy429g3j0842unwmvvya3986kqf5nsj7jp